What is The Kiss by Gustav Klimt?

"The Kiss" by Gustav Klimt is a masterpiece of early twentieth-century art and a defining work of the Vienna Secession movement. Created between 1907 and 1908, the painting exemplifies Klimt's unique style, combining gold leaf, symbolism, and sensual imagery. It remains one of Austria's most celebrated cultural treasures.     Frequently Asked Questions About The Kiss

    What is the historical context of The Kiss?

    The Kiss was created during the height of the Art Nouveau movement in the early 20th century, specifically between 1907 and 1908. This period was characterized by a focus on decorative arts, organic forms, and a departure from traditional artistic conventions.

    What materials were used in The Kiss?

    The Kiss is an oil on canvas painting, enhanced with gold leaf. Klimt's use of gold is a hallmark of his work and reflects the influence of Byzantine art, which he admired for its decorative qualities.

    What themes are explored in The Kiss?

    The Kiss explores themes of love, intimacy, and the union of opposites. The figures are enveloped in a golden aura, symbolizing the transcendence of physical love into a spiritual connection.

    Who are the figures depicted in The Kiss?

    The figures in The Kiss are often interpreted as representations of the artist himself and his muse, representing the duality of male and female energies. Their identities remain ambiguous, allowing for broader interpretations of love and connection.

    What is the significance of the gold leaf in The Kiss?

    The gold leaf in The Kiss serves to elevate the painting to a divine status, suggesting that the love depicted is not merely earthly but also celestial. It creates a sense of timelessness and adds a luxurious quality to the artwork.

    Where can The Kiss be viewed today?

    The Kiss is housed in the Österreichische Galerie Belvedere in Vienna, Austria. It remains one of the most celebrated works of art from the early 20th century, attracting visitors from around the world.
